Investigators identified the suspect as 60-year-old Gary Cabana, whose membership to the museum had been revoked on Friday because of recent disruptive incidents.
Police said Cabana was denied entry to the museum Saturday afternoon when he arrived to see a film, and became “upset,” rushing at the reception desk and jumping over it to stab the two employees.
